8th May 2017
Risk level: Low
CVSS v3 Base Score: 3 (AV:N/AC:H/PR:L/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:N/A:N)
CWE: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ting') (CWE-79)
HackerOne report: 222838
A JavaScript library used by Nextcloud for sanitizing untrusted user-input suffered from a XSS vulnerability caused by a behaviour change in Safari 10.1 and 10.2.Note that Nextcloud employs a strict Content-Security-Policy preventing exploitation of this XSS issue on modern web browsers.
The vulnerable library has been updated.
It is recommended that all instances are upgraded to Nextcloud 9.0.58, 10.0.5 or 11.0.3.
